The Luxemburg-Casco baseball team left Clintonville with a pair of wins on Saturday, beating the Truckers 3-0 and 9-1.
In game one, the two teams played scoreless ball until the Spartans tallied two runs in the sixth when Gavin Lax and Noah Chervenka singled in runs. Jacob Coisman added an exclamation point to his run batted in with a homer. Jake Chervenka did not need much help in his complete game, allowing no runs on three hits and a walk while striking out 13.
In game two, the Spartans scored runs in each of the first four innings, including three runs in the second and third innings. While Reagan Doell's double provide a big boost during the stretch, the Spartans were able to take advantage of self-inflicted wounds by the Truckers, which committed several errors and allowed a run via a walk and a balk. Eli Derenne and Jacob Coisman each had two hits while Doell registered two RBI. Noah Chervenka and Doell combined to allow one run (0 ER) on four hits while striking out 12.
